The call for divestment from fossil fuels has traditionally been pitched to protect the future wealth of pensioners and other long-term investors. But the time frames for action have shifted markedly over the last two years, with the collapse in coal, oil and natural gas prices already triggering a massive decline in the equity valuations of fossil fuel producers.

Jeff Rubin is a CIGI senior fellow, effective November 5, 2015. A Canadian economist and author, Jeff is a world-leading energy expert and former chief economist at CIBC World Markets. At CIGI, he is currently researching the impacts and opportunities for Canada in its transition toward a more sustainable economic model.
